The Rollo USB Shipping Label Printer stands out in the direct-thermal printer category with its high speed and commercial-grade capabilities. This printer boasts a quick print speed of 150mm/s, which means you can print a 4x6 label in just one second. The print resolution at 203 DPI ensures that the labels are clear and easy to read or scan. It's versatile, supporting a wide range of label sizes from 1.57 to 4.1 inches in width, making it suitable for various labeling needs beyond just shipping, such as barcodes and product labels. Connectivity is straightforward with a USB connection, compatible with both Windows and Mac systems. However, it lacks wireless connectivity, which might be a downside for users looking for more flexibility.

The build quality is robust, and the printer is designed to handle commercial use, which adds to its durability. The auto label detection feature simplifies the printing process, and the inkless technology means no ongoing costs for ink or toner. Additionally, its compatibility with major shipping platforms and e-commerce sites like Amazon, Shopify, and eBay adds to its convenience, especially for small business owners. On the downside, the setup and driver installation might be a bit challenging for those not very tech-savvy, and the absence of color printing limits its use for more vibrant label designs. Nonetheless, for users primarily focused on efficient, high-quality monochrome label printing, this Rollo printer is a strong contender.

The Brother QL-820NWB Professional Label Printer is a versatile and efficient option for those needing a reliable direct-thermal printer. One of its standout features is its flexible connectivity, offering Bluetooth, USB, Ethernet, and Wireless interfaces, making it easy to connect to various devices like smartphones and PCs. This printer is capable of ultra-fast printing, with speeds of up to 110 standard address labels per minute at a 300 dpi resolution, which is excellent for high-volume tasks.

The ability to print black/red labels using DK 2251 media adds a unique touch to its functionality. The monochrome LCD screen enhances ease of use, allowing for standalone operations without needing a PC. However, while the printer is robust and offers multiple connectivity options, it is limited to monochrome output, which might not be suitable for those needing color printing beyond black/red labels. Its maximum print width is also limited to 3 inches, which might be restrictive for some users.

Despite these drawbacks, the Brother QL-820NWB's ease of use, fast print speeds, and flexible connectivity make it an excellent choice for small businesses or home offices that require frequent label printing.

Buying Guide for the Best Direct Thermal Printers

Direct thermal printers are a popular choice for printing labels, receipts, and barcodes. They work by using heat to create an image on specially treated paper, which means they don't require ink, toner, or ribbons. When choosing a direct thermal printer, it's important to consider several key specifications to ensure you select the best fit for your needs. Here are the main specs to look at and how to navigate them.
Print ResolutionPrint resolution is measured in dots per inch (DPI) and indicates the level of detail the printer can produce. Higher DPI means sharper and clearer prints. For basic labels and receipts, 203 DPI is usually sufficient. If you need more detailed prints, such as for small barcodes or graphics, consider a printer with 300 DPI or higher. Choose the resolution based on the clarity required for your prints.
Print SpeedPrint speed is measured in inches per second (IPS) and determines how quickly the printer can produce prints. Faster print speeds are beneficial in high-volume environments where efficiency is crucial. For low to moderate printing needs, a speed of 4-6 IPS is typically adequate. For high-volume printing, look for speeds of 8 IPS or more. Consider your printing volume and how quickly you need to produce prints when selecting print speed.
Print WidthPrint width refers to the maximum width of the media the printer can handle. This is important if you need to print wide labels or receipts. Common print widths are 2 inches, 4 inches, and 6 inches. Choose a printer with a print width that matches the size of the labels or receipts you need to print. If you need versatility, consider a printer that can handle multiple widths.
Connectivity OptionsConnectivity options determine how the printer connects to your computer or network. Common options include USB, Ethernet, Wi-Fi, and Bluetooth. USB is suitable for direct connections to a single computer, while Ethernet is ideal for networked environments. Wi-Fi and Bluetooth offer wireless convenience. Choose connectivity options based on your setup and how you plan to use the printer.
Durability and Build QualityDurability and build quality are important if the printer will be used in demanding environments, such as warehouses or retail settings. Look for printers with robust construction and features like dust and moisture resistance. Consider the environment where the printer will be used and select a model that can withstand those conditions.
Media CompatibilityMedia compatibility refers to the types of paper and labels the printer can handle. Ensure the printer supports the media you plan to use, such as standard thermal paper, synthetic labels, or specialty media. Check the specifications for media thickness and type to ensure compatibility with your printing needs.
Ease of UseEase of use includes factors like setup, operation, and maintenance. Look for printers with user-friendly interfaces, easy media loading, and minimal maintenance requirements. Consider how often you'll be using the printer and how important ease of use is for your workflow.
